If doctors find a possible mesothelioma mass or tumor they can order a biopsy to determine if cancerous cells are present. Doctors typically take a small sample of the mass or tumor by using a needle, or surgically remove it. This is then examined under a microscope in order to determine whether the cells are cancerous.

The most common form of mesothelioma afflicts the lining (called pleura) of the chest cavity as well as the lung. Other kinds include peritoneal mesothelioma mysothelioma pericardial, and testicular mesothelioma. Testicular mesothelioma is the most rare type and is found on the lining of the testes. People who are exposed asbestos typically suffer from pleural mesothelioma but they can be diagnosed with other types of the disease. The prognosis of people suffering from mesothelioma is usually poor, but every patient is different.

Settlement negotiations

Mesothelioma lawyers frequently represent clients in settlement negotiations, which are a critical element of the legal process. These negotiations are designed to settle cases outside of court and cover various issues such as financial compensation. Settlements are typically recorded in a document referred to as a deed of release, which is legally binding.

A reputable mesothelioma lawyer will understand the requirements of their client and negotiate for a fair amount. The first step is to create a bargaining range which is a set of financial guidelines that both parties agree to. To do this, you must be aware of your client's circumstances and their financial limits and the possible impact of a verdict on their future.
